Bol A heating or cooling system rarely gives you the courtesy of failing one component at a time.Poor airflow can imitate a refrigerant problem. A weak heat-transfer condition can change pressures and temperatures throughout the circuit. A heat pump that seems complicated becomes far easier to understand once you can follow what the system is actually doing from one stage to the next. HEATING AND COOLING LIGHTING TEXTBOOK 2026 is built around that bigger picture.Rather than reducing HVACR to isolated definitions and components, the material connects operating principles with the behavior of real systems. Readers develop a clearer understanding of how cooling and heating processes work, how air-conditioning equipment moves and rejects heat, why heat pumps change operating modes, what refrigerants contribute to the cycle, and how maintenance decisions influence reliability and performance. The goal is not simply to recognize equipment. It is to understand what should be happening inside it-and why.Readers can strengthen their ability to: - follow the operating logic of HVACR systems instead of memorizing disconnected facts - understand the relationship between temperature, pressure, airflow, heat transfer and system performance - recognize the working purpose of major refrigeration and air-conditioning components - make better sense of heat-pump operation and changing heating and cooling conditions - connect routine maintenance with efficiency, equipment condition and dependable operation - move from fundamental principles into practical technical applications with greater confidence That makes the book useful when classroom terminology begins turning into equipment, diagrams, operating conditions and technical decisions that have to make sense together. HVACR becomes far less intimidating when you can stop looking at individual parts and start reading the system as a sequence of cause and effect. Build that understanding from the cycle outward-and make every component, condition and operating change easier to interpret.
